Grownup antibody thresholds are at the moment used to find out whether or not immunocompromised kids ought to get a measles, mumps, and rubella (MMR) booster shot. Nevertheless, a brand new examine exhibits that these thresholds fail to establish a big proportion of kids who have to be revaccinated.
These findings, revealed in Scientific Chemistry, may assist to make sure that immunocompromised kids are protected against these viruses—which is particularly essential now that measles particularly could possibly be experiencing a revival.
The U.S. declared measles to be eradicated within the early 2000s, however instances have been on the rise within the final a number of years, and the nation is at the moment experiencing one in all its worst outbreaks because the flip of the century.
Falling vaccination charges—fueled by the rising vaccine-skepticism motion—are responsible, as this has led to pockets of the nation shedding their herd immunity. And it is not simply unvaccinated people who find themselves in danger, as vaccines are typically much less efficient in immunocompromised folks.
Usually, this affected person inhabitants is protected by herd immunity, however as herd immunity to measles wanes, it is extra essential than ever for immunocompromised folks to know whether or not they have vaccine-induced immune safety in order that they will get a booster shot if not.
Measuring an individual’s antibody ranges is the usual methodology for figuring out whether or not somebody has vaccine-induced immunity. Nevertheless, the antibody ranges which can be thought of sufficient are based mostly on thresholds derived from research in adults, and age-appropriate thresholds for youngsters haven’t been established.
As a way to enhance evaluation of immunity in kids, a workforce of researchers led by Dr. Sarah Wheeler of the College of Pittsburgh Medical Heart got down to examine whether or not there have been age-specific variations in vaccine-induced antibodies in kids aged 1 to 18.
The researchers gathered 472 blood samples from a wholesome pediatric group with no historical past of continual ailments that would have an effect on immune response to vaccination. In addition they collected 114 samples from a pediatric group with autoimmune ailments, which might result in insufficient vaccine response.
The researchers then measured the degrees of MMR, hepatitis B, and varicella antibodies within the samples and in contrast the outcomes with grownup antibody ranges.
From this, Wheeler’s workforce discovered that, at each measured timepoint, each pediatric teams had increased antibody thresholds for measles, mumps, and rubella than adults.
Which means that almost 25% of all kids within the examine would have been inaccurately categorised as having an sufficient vaccine response if they’d been assessed utilizing grownup antibody thresholds alone. Altogether, these findings present that age-appropriate antibody thresholds have to be used when figuring out immunity to MMR within the pediatric inhabitants.
“This will further improve our ability to evaluate and provide needed immunity against vaccine-preventable diseases in children at risk due to endogenous or exogenous immunosuppression,” Wheeler stated. “Future work in this area could also investigate age-appropriate cutoffs for other common vaccinations.”
